int CUnace::HandleErrorArchivedFile(pACECallbackArchivedFileStruc Error)
{
	int nResult = ACE_CALLBACK_RETURN_OK;
	errorCode error;

	switch (Error->Code) {
		case ACE_CALLBACK_ERROR_CREATIONNAMEINUSE:
			error = EX_CREATE;
			break;

		case ACE_CALLBACK_ERROR_WRITE:
			error = EX_WRITE;
			break;

		case ACE_CALLBACK_ERROR_OPENWRITE:
			error = EX_OPEN;
			break;

		case ACE_CALLBACK_ERROR_METHOD:
			error = EX_UNSUP;
			break;

		case ACE_CALLBACK_ERROR_EXTRACTSPACE:
			error = EX_DISK;
			nResult   = ACE_CALLBACK_RETURN_CANCEL;
			break;

		case ACE_CALLBACK_ERROR_CREATION:
			error = EX_CREATE;
			break;

		default:
			error = EX_UNKNOWN;
			nResult   = ACE_CALLBACK_RETURN_CANCEL;
			break;
	}

	m_OrigError = error;
	CExtract::ReportError(error, GetFileName(Error->FileData->SourceFileName));

	return nResult;
}


int __stdcall CUnace::ErrorProc(pACEErrorCallbackProcStruc Error)
{
	switch (Error->StructureType) {
		case ACE_CALLBACK_TYPE_GLOBAL:
			return HandleErrorGlobal(&Error->Global);

		case ACE_CALLBACK_TYPE_ARCHIVE:
			return HandleErrorArchive(&Error->Archive);

		case ACE_CALLBACK_TYPE_ARCHIVEDFILE:
			return HandleErrorArchivedFile(&Error->ArchivedFile);

		case ACE_CALLBACK_TYPE_REALFILE:
		case ACE_CALLBACK_TYPE_SPACE:
		case ACE_CALLBACK_TYPE_SFXFILE:
		default:
			ReportError(EX_UNKNOWN);
			return ACE_CALLBACK_RETURN_CANCEL;
	}
}

int CUnace::HandleRequestArchive(pACECallbackArchiveStruc Request)
{
	int nResult = ACE_CALLBACK_RETURN_OK;

	switch (Request->Code)
	{
		case ACE_CALLBACK_REQUEST_CHANGEVOLUME: {
			if (m_bQuiet || m_pPseudoThis->m_pUnzipDlg == NULL) {
				return ACE_CALLBACK_RETURN_OK;
			}
			else {
				CFileFind finder;
				if (!finder.FindFile(Request->ArchiveData->ArchiveName)) {
					if (RequestFile(Request->ArchiveData->ArchiveName) != IDOK) {
						nResult = ACE_CALLBACK_RETURN_CANCEL;
						break;
					}
				}
				LPCTSTR lpszFileName = GetFileName(Request->ArchiveData->ArchiveName);
				g_sListCurZIPfiles.AddTail(lpszFileName);
				m_pPseudoThis->m_pUnzipDlg->PostMessage(WM_EXTRACT_CURZIPFILE, 0, 0);
				m_pPseudoThis->m_pUnzipDlg->SendMessage(WM_EXTRACT_STEPIT, 0, 0);
				break;
			}
		}
		default:
			nResult = ACE_CALLBACK_RETURN_CANCEL;
	}

	return nResult;
}

int CUnace::HandleRequestArchivedFile(pACECallbackArchivedFileStruc Request)
{
	int nResult = ACE_CALLBACK_RETURN_OK;

	switch (Request->Code) {
		case ACE_CALLBACK_REQUEST_OVERWRITE:
		case ACE_CALLBACK_REQUEST_OVERWRITESYSFILE:
			// Hmmm? Strange naming of the return values...
			nResult = unzipInfo.bOverwrite ? ACE_CALLBACK_RETURN_OK : ACE_CALLBACK_RETURN_NO;
		
			break;

		case ACE_CALLBACK_REQUEST_PASSWORD:
		{
			// The file is password protected
			int nRet = PromptPassword(&Request->GlobalData->DecryptPassword, Request->FileData->SourceFileName, Request->ArchiveData->ArchiveName, "The file is password protected");
			if (nRet == IDOK && strlen(Request->GlobalData->DecryptPassword) > 0) {
				m_bPwdSet = TRUE;
			}			
			else if (nRet == IDCANCEL) {
				return ACE_CALLBACK_RETURN_CANCEL;
			}
			break;
		}

		default:
		  return ACE_CALLBACK_RETURN_CANCEL;
	}

	return nResult;
}

int __stdcall CUnace::RequestProc(pACERequestCallbackProcStruc Request)
{
	switch (Request->StructureType)	{
		case ACE_CALLBACK_TYPE_ARCHIVE: {
			return HandleRequestArchive(&Request->Archive);
		}

		case ACE_CALLBACK_TYPE_ARCHIVEDFILE: {
			return HandleRequestArchivedFile(&Request->ArchivedFile);
		}

		case ACE_CALLBACK_TYPE_GLOBAL:
		case ACE_CALLBACK_TYPE_REALFILE:
		default:
			return ACE_CALLBACK_RETURN_CANCEL;
	}
}

BOOL CUnace::DLLInit()
{
	tACEInitDllStruc DllData = {0};

	DllData.GlobalData.Obj = m_pUnzipDlg;
	DllData.GlobalData.MaxArchiveTestBytes = 0x1ffFF; // search for archive
													// header in first 128k
													// of file
	DllData.GlobalData.MaxFileBufSize      = 0x2ffFF; // read/write buffer size
													// is 256k

	DllData.GlobalData.Comment.BufSize     = sizeof(m_sCommentBuf);
	DllData.GlobalData.Comment.Buf         = m_sCommentBuf; // set comment bufffer
													   // to receive comments
													   // of archive and/or
													   // set comments

	DllData.GlobalData.TempDir             = "C:\\TEMP"; // set temp dir

	// set callback function pointers
	DllData.GlobalData.InfoCallbackProc    = InfoProc;
	DllData.GlobalData.ErrorCallbackProc   = ErrorProc;
	DllData.GlobalData.RequestCallbackProc = RequestProc;
	DllData.GlobalData.StateCallbackProc   = StateProc;

	return ACEInitDllProc(&DllData) == ACE_CALLBACK_RETURN_OK;
}
